Re: [PATCH 05/16] Blackfin SPI Driver: pass DMA overflow error to the higher level

On Monday 17 November 2008, Bryan Wu wrote:
> From: Mike Frysinger <vapier.adi@xxxxxxxxx>
>
> If the SPI bus registers a receive overflow error,
> pass the result back up to the higher levels.
>
> Signed-off-by: Mike Frysinger <vapier.adi@xxxxxxxxx>
> Signed-off-by: Bryan Wu <cooloney@xxxxxxxxxx>

Acked-by: David Brownell <dbrownell@xxxxxxxxxxxxxxxxxxxxx>

> ---
> drivers/spi/spi_bfin5xx.c | 16 +++++++++++-----
> 1 files changed, 11 insertions(+), 5 deletions(-)
>
> diff --git a/drivers/spi/spi_bfin5xx.c b/drivers/spi/spi_bfin5xx.c
> index cc415e8..642c402 100644
> --- a/drivers/spi/spi_bfin5xx.c
> +++ b/drivers/spi/spi_bfin5xx.c
> @@ -559,6 +559,7 @@ static irqreturn_t dma_irq_handler(int irq, void *dev_id)
> struct driver_data *drv_data = dev_id;
> struct chip_data *chip = drv_data->cur_chip;
> struct spi_message *msg = drv_data->cur_msg;
> + u16 spistat = read_STAT(drv_data);
>
> dev_dbg(&drv_data->pdev->dev, "in dma_irq_handler\n");
> clear_dma_irqstat(drv_data->dma_channel);
> @@ -582,13 +583,18 @@ static irqreturn_t dma_irq_handler(int irq, void *dev_id)
> while (!(read_STAT(drv_data) & SPIF))
> cpu_relax();
>
> - msg->actual_length += drv_data->len_in_bytes;
> + if (spistat & RBSY) {
> + msg->state = ERROR_STATE;
> + dev_err(&drv_data->pdev->dev, "dma receive: fifo/buffer overflow\n");
> + } else {
> + msg->actual_length += drv_data->len_in_bytes;
>
> - if (drv_data->cs_change)
> - cs_deactive(drv_data, chip);
> + if (drv_data->cs_change)
> + cs_deactive(drv_data, chip);
>
> - /* Move to next transfer */
> - msg->state = next_transfer(drv_data);
> + /* Move to next transfer */
> + msg->state = next_transfer(drv_data);
> + }
>
> /* Schedule transfer tasklet */
> tasklet_schedule(&drv_data->pump_transfers);
